Job Description
Job Summary


Specialty Chemical manufacturer seeks to hire a hands-on Corporate Director of Engineering who will manage and direct a team of engineers supporting a multi-site organization toward its primary objectives, based on longterm product and profitability goals. Experience presenting to executive leadership required. Experience with Capex, mergers, joint ventures, acquisition of businesses, or sales of major assets is desired.


  • Responsible for 6 plants in MA, NC, IL and TX. Targeting candidates within 3 hours of Charlotte, NC, Boston, MA or Pittsburgh, PA.
  • REMOTE position with ~40% travel.

Responsibilities


  • Dispenses advice, guidance, direction, and authorization to carry out major plans procedures, consistent with established policies
  • Creates capital budgets, allocates resources, and determines schedule of process and equipment releases or project deadlines
  • Establishes current and long-range Engineering objectives
  • Plans and directs all investigations and negotiations pertaining to engineering aspects of mergers, joint ventures, acquisition of businesses, or sales of major assets.
  • Works with product development, sales, and marketing to discern competitiveness of new technologies
  • Creates a technical vision for the company and plans for implementation of new engineering projects.
  • Establishes and maintains an effective system of communications throughout the organization.
